Prime Minister's Office - EU reform campaign

Let's Choose Growth
Print and digital content to promote UK policy on EU reform for Prime Minister's Office
The challenge:  The Prime Minister’s Office wanted to promote the case for EU reform to boost growth in Europe. Originally conceived as a policy paper for Davos, the brief quickly grew to include printed booklets in five languages for the press and opinionformers, a public-facing pdf and an animated video for digital channels.

My solution:
I worked with Number 10 policy officials to turn a set of graphs and captions into a persuasive document thatput the case for EU reform based on cogent arguments, structured in a logical flow.I identified ‘killer’ statistics from the graphs/charts supplied and worked closely with the designer to turn these into bold infographics with an immediate impact. I also wrote the first draft of an animation script, distilling the essence of the book down to a series of short flash-friendly lines to tell the story for those who hadn’t read the book.
